Transaction 7586dd56fdec317ca59894d1138b4fe95cf105abb3aae2a6af6f2eb947f9e2e9
1 Input
2 Outputs
- 7586dd56fdec317ca59894d1138b4fe95cf105abb3aae2a6af6f2eb947f9e2e9:0
- 7586dd56fdec317ca59894d1138b4fe95cf105abb3aae2a6af6f2eb947f9e2e9:1
value 7651900
address 1PADrfMaGhRZDrpcwMrDyMt73ku4eLFtig
value 10600000
address 3DF5FbiZJ7JkRhcC44bsNF983rujwb2qvw